WebFeb 27, 2024 · Sinus tachycardia means that the heart rate is in sinus rhythm and is beating at a rate of over 100 bpm. At rest, a healthy heart rate for adults could be 60–100 bpm, though this can vary from person to person. Auscultation of the heart requires excellent hearing and the ability to distinguish subtle differences in pitch and timing. Hearing-impaired health care practitioners can use amplified stethoscopes. High-pitched sounds are best heard with the diaphragm of the stethoscope. Low-pitched sounds are best heard with the bell.
